Dorchester County Information
Dorchester in
South Carolina occupies
577 square miles and has a 2006 population of
118,979, a change from a 2000 population of
96,341 and
83,060 in 1990.
14.8% percent of the population is between the ages of 15 and 24,
13.8% percent is 25-35, and
16.2% percent of the population is 35 to 44.
There were
547 acts of violent crime reported in
Dorchester in 2004, a change from
549 reports of violent crime in 2000.
The unemployed population in 2006 was
3,050 people:
5.2% percent. This was a change from the unemployment rate in 2000 of
3%.
